A U.S. appeals court upheld Chrysler’s sale of most of its assets to Italy’s Fiat, but the deal will remain on hold to allow an appeal to the nation’s highest court.

The 2nd U.S. Circuit Court of Appeals said it would continue to delay the sale until 4 p.m. EDT Monday, unless the U.S. Supreme Court intervenes.

An attorney representing the trio of Indiana state pension and construction funds that appealed the sale said his clients would keep pressing their objections.
